How do I get a PAC code from my PAYG account (with idMobile) so that I can transfer the number to my Pay Monthly account (also with idMobile)?

It is not possible to port the number from ID to ID. It is only possible from different network like O2 or Vodafone.

Unfortunately it is also not possible to move your number from PAYG to Pay Monthly.

You have two paths that you could take

Order brand new number with pay monthly Sim and stop using existing one or you could port your number to different provider like Giffgaff use it for month and then port it back to ID as pay monthly.

The way that number porting works means that a PAC code can't take a number from one contract and apply it to another.

The only way a PAC code would work is by transferring a number into your new plan from another network.
